What Elon Musk Has Publicly Said About Being Autistic
When discussing whether is Elon Musk autistic is factual or speculative, the most reliable reference is Musk’s own words. During his 2021 hosting appearance on Saturday Night Live, Musk stated that he has Asperger’s syndrome. This was presented as a matter of personal disclosure rather than diagnosis gossip.
That statement marked one of the first times a CEO of his global stature publicly identified as being on the autism spectrum. Asperger’s syndrome, once a distinct diagnosis, is now classified under autism spectrum disorder in the DSM 5. The terminology evolved, though many individuals still use the term Asperger’s to describe their experience.
So when people ask is Elon Musk autistic, the technically accurate answer is that Musk has said he has Asperger’s, which falls under autism spectrum disorder. The distinction matters because it clarifies that the conversation rests on his own disclosure rather than speculative labeling.
Asperger’s Syndrome and Autism Spectrum Disorder Explained
Understanding is Elon Musk autistic requires context about what autism spectrum disorder actually encompasses. Autism is a neurodevelopmental condition characterized by differences in social communication, sensory processing, pattern recognition, and behavioral focus.
Asperger’s was historically associated with individuals who have average or above average intelligence and no significant language delay, but who experience social communication differences and intense focused interests. The diagnostic manual revised categories to reflect spectrum continuity rather than rigid subtypes.
Public discourse around is Elon Musk autistic often oversimplifies autism into stereotypes such as lack of empathy or emotional coldness. Clinical reality is far more layered. Many autistic individuals experience deep emotional intensity but may express it differently. The spectrum includes a vast range of abilities, challenges, and personality styles.

Clinical Perspective on Autism and Intelligence
Many who ask is Elon Musk autistic are also implicitly asking whether autism correlates with high intelligence.
Intelligence Is Not a Diagnostic Criterion
Autism spectrum disorder does not equate to genius. Intelligence distribution among autistic individuals mirrors the broader population, though certain cognitive profiles such as pattern recognition or systemizing may be pronounced in some individuals.
Musk’s academic background includes degrees in physics and economics from the University of Pennsylvania. Academic achievement reflects many variables including opportunity, discipline, and interest.

Is Asperger’s different from autism?
Asperger’s was previously a separate diagnosis. Current diagnostic standards classify it under autism spectrum disorder. Many people still use the term Asperger’s to describe their personal identity.
